Overtime is just fine for Santa Maria St. Joseph in win over Arroyo Grande 75-69

Bonus basketball saw Santa Maria St. Joseph use the overtime to top Arroyo Grande 75-69 at Arroyo Grande High on January 11 in California boys high school basketball action.

Santa Maria St. Joseph’s kept the advantage through the first overtime period with a 6-0 scoring edge over Arroyo Grande.

The Knights jumped ahead of the Eagles 52-45 as the fourth quarter started.

The Knights kept a 37-35 halftime margin at the Eagles’ expense.

The first quarter gave the Knights a 20-11 lead over the Eagles.
